Portalupi Winery 2009 Bianco, California White Table Wine

Green Dragon is always in search of a refreshing white wine that she can enjoy in the evening as we unwind. The Portalupi Bianco came in a six bottle clearance lot that I bought from an online wine seller.

The vino is a blend of 48% Sauvignon Blanc, 47% Chardonnay and 5% Muscat Canelli. This has a clean taste with a very light body. There is a light floral aroma released by swirling.

We found this to be a nice break from the standard whites. The Chardonnay softened the zest of the Sauvignon Blanc and the SB preempted any oak overkill from the Chardonnay. The Muscat Canelli just adds the coolness factor.

We’re told that this wine offers a nice alternative to white wine drinkers in restaurants. We can see that. It’s pleasant enough to go with most meals and the unique blends separates it from the Chardonnay and Pinot Grigio on the wine list.

On the palate the wine offers a bit of peach and lemon. It’s an enjoyable wine but certainly not a thriller. It’s a very good value at about $12.

Rating: 2.5 of 5            Value: 3.5 of 5
